What is Precut Ceramic Window Tint?
Precut ceramic window tint comes ready to install on your car’s windows. It’s made from ceramic particles. These particles block heat and UV rays without blocking your radio signal. This is a big improvement over older tint types.
Key Features to Look For
When shopping for precut ceramic tint, keep these features in mind:
- UV Rejection: This is super important. Look for tints that block 99% or more of harmful UV rays. This protects your car’s interior from fading and your skin from sunburn.
- Heat Rejection (IR Rejection): Ceramic tints are great at blocking heat. Aim for a tint that rejects a high percentage of infrared (IR) rays. This will keep your car much cooler.
- Visible Light Transmission (VLT): This tells you how much light the tint lets through. VLT is measured in percentages. A lower VLT means darker tint. Different states have laws about how dark tint can be. Always check your local laws.
- Shade Level: This is another way to describe how dark the tint is. It’s often linked to VLT.
- Scratch Resistance: A good tint will have a tough surface. This prevents minor scratches from everyday use.
- Non-Metallized: Ceramic tints are non-metallized. This means they won’t interfere with your car’s electronic signals like GPS or satellite radio.
Important Materials
The main material in this tint is ceramic particles. These tiny particles are embedded in the film. They are what give the tint its heat and UV blocking power. The film itself is usually a strong polyester. This makes it durable.
Factors That Improve or Reduce Quality
What makes it better:
- High-quality ceramic particles: More and better particles mean better heat and UV blocking.
- Advanced manufacturing: Smooth, consistent application of the ceramic particles is key. This ensures even performance.
- Strong adhesive: A good adhesive helps the tint stick well and last longer. It also makes installation easier.
- Pre-cut accuracy: The best kits are cut precisely for your car’s make, model, and year. This means a perfect fit.
What makes it worse:
- Cheap materials: Using low-grade ceramic or poor-quality film leads to less heat rejection and faster fading.
- Inaccurate cutting: If the tint isn’t cut right, it won’t fit your windows well. This makes installation difficult and can lead to peeling.
- Weak adhesive: A poor adhesive will cause the tint to bubble or peel over time.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q: What are the main benefits of ceramic window tint?
A: Ceramic tint blocks heat and UV rays effectively without interfering with electronic signals.
Q: Is precut tint really easier to install?
A: Yes, it is. The tint is already shaped for your windows, so you skip the difficult cutting step.
Q: How dark can my tint be?
A: This depends on your local laws. Always check your state’s regulations on Visible Light Transmission (VLT).
Q: Will ceramic tint affect my GPS or radio?
A: No. Ceramic tints are non-metallized, so they won’t block your signals.
Q: How long does ceramic window tint usually last?
A: With good quality tint and proper installation, it can last many years, often 5-10 years or more.
Q: Can I install precut tint myself?
A: Yes, many people do. However, it still requires patience and the right tools.
Q: What is VLT?
A: VLT stands for Visible Light Transmission. It’s the percentage of light that passes through the tint. Lower VLT means darker tint.
